Output 31d010fdf2b627438a87593222426a25a2b90f37cf4ae77c4eec0b7983ebbc44:0

value
1916898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f7a8925c2490459a35be3f20a443041831954e OP_EQUAL
address
3EGXBSLNRW6iHifAnsB91HZ7fCD4apY8So
transaction
31d010fdf2b627438a87593222426a25a2b90f37cf4ae77c4eec0b7983ebbc44
spent
true